
- Plans, schedules, conducts, and coordinates assigned engineering work; monitors work for compliance to applicable codes, accepted engineering practices, and PTP standards; ensures effective communication and coordination on assigned projects between all disciplines and all other project participants.
- Responsible and accountable to ensure that all assigned personnel are coordinating their activities with other project participants and that the requirements of the Contract are being satisfied.
- Not responsible to ensure the technical accuracy of specific design details in areas where not qualified.
- Expected to have sufficient technical knowledge and awareness of details to be able to recognize when technical problems are developing in the various disciplines, and to initiate appropriate corrective actions.
- While on a project, the Project Engineer reports to the Project manager, who has ultimate responsibility for both the quality of PTP deliverable and effective execution of project assignments.
